How To Build Up Your Vocabulary
When learning a language, besides knowing its grammar, which are the rules of the language, having an adequate knowledge of vocabulary is just as important since you cannot communicate effectively without knowing the words that make up the language. For English, a good command of vocabulary is essential in handling examination components like Cloze, Comprehension, as well as Composition. How then can we improve one’s vocabulary?
An effective way is through reading. Make frequent trips to the library, which has a wealth of reading material, to borrow books that interest you. By reading, you will be exposed to a variety of new words. When you encounter words you do not understand, do take the time and effort to look up their meaning and understand how they are used. In this way, you will be able to increase your vocabulary bank.
Also, be aware of your surroundings in your everyday life. Look at street signs, advertisements, signboards and even menus. See if you know how to read the words as well as understand their meaning. In this way, you will see how language is used daily life and how useful it is for you to build up the vocabulary.
However, just being exposed to new words is not enough. You must make it a point to use them so as to be able to remember them better. You can do this by sharing stories with your parents, siblings or friends. By using the words you have learned to communicate with others, you are reinforcing your knowledge of their meaning. If you have used the words wrongly, your parents or others might be able to correct you. Also, by having conversation with others, you will be able to pick up new words and learn how they are used.
Besides speaking, you can also reinforce your knowledge by doing vocabulary exercises. Seeing words in their written form will help you to remember their spelling as well. Hopefully, with the help of these tips, you will be able to improve your vocabulary and become more competent in English.
